      ab: This paper presents a Lewis-Skyrms signaling game that can exhibit a type of compositionality novel to the signaling game literature. The structure of the signaling game is motivated by an analogy to the alarm calls of putty-nosed monkeys (Cercopithecus nictitans). Putty-nosed monkeys display a compositional system of alarm calls with a semantics that is sensitive to the ordering of terms. This sensitivity to the ordering of terms has not been previously modeled with a Lewis-Skyrms signaling game literature. Signaling games are valued for showing how communicative systems can arise with minimal learning tools. Simulation results show that basic (Roth-Erev) reinforcement learning is sufficient for the acquisition of a compositional signaling system sensitive to the ordering of terms.
